Simple Sentences:
* The team's cohesive strategy led them to victory.
* Her essay was well-written and cohesive, making it easy to understand.
* The group's cohesive efforts ensured the project's success.
Sentences with More Detail:
* The cohesive design of the website made it user-friendly and intuitive.
* The team's cohesive working style, built on mutual respect and open communication, created a positive and productive environment.
* The novel's cohesive plot, with its well-developed characters and engaging storyline, kept me captivated until the very end.
Sentences Using "Cohesiveness":
* The cohesiveness of the team was evident in their seamless collaboration.
* The cohesiveness of the group's arguments made their position undeniable.
* The cohesiveness of the community was evident in their support for one another during the crisis.
Remember, "cohesive" generally refers to something being unified, integrated, or well-connected. Choose the sentence that best fits the context of what you're trying to express.
